Police: Mom drives drunk with baby in car

ALBUQUERQUE (KRQE) - A mother who admitted drinking and driving with her baby in the car was arrested over the weekend.

Tara Tenorio, 38, was pulled over Sunday at Rio Grande and Central.

According to a criminal complaint – an officer noticed she was weaving in and out of her lane and turned on a red light without stopping, nearly causing a crash.  All of this happened while her seven month old baby was in the backseat.

The officer said Tenorio admitted to drinking three beers and failed a field sobriety test.
